Best Travel Guide to Katra – Enjoy an Ultimate Family Trip

Serving as the base camp for all the devotees who wish to visit Vaishno Devi, Katra is a famous pilgrim site in India. Located in the Reasi district of the beautiful Jammu and Kashmir, Katra is located about 754 meters above the sea level. It offers a vast scope for tourism in the area, paving the way for all the pilgrims who wish to visit the holy shrine of Vaishno Devi. Here is a guide to this beautiful place in the paradise of India:

Image Source

Best Time to Visit Katra:

The weather of Katra is pleasant to visit almost throughout the year. Maintaining an average temperature of 23-24 degrees Celsius, Katra makes for a beautiful place with pleasant weather to soothe your soul. Nevertheless, Vaishno Devi is best visited during the months of March to October. This is the peak season of the pilgrimage, as the weather is pretty cool and pleasant, allowing you to explore the temple at its best. However, most of the pilgrims plan their trip during the time of Navratras.

How to Reach Katra

Located in the borders of the beautiful land of Jammu and Kashmir, Katra is a famous pilgrimage tourist destination. It witnesses a massive overflow of pilgrims from all the parts of the country every year to worship their deity, Mata Vaishno Devi. 

By Air: Katra does not have an airport of its own. However, the Jammu airport is closest to this place, serving as the central hub for international tourists. It has direct flights from popular cities like Kolkata, Delhi, Chandigarh, Amritsar, Mumbai, and Chennai. From this airport, you can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Katra which is situated approximately 40 km away.

By Rail: There are a fair number of direct trains from various famous places like Pathankot, Kolkata, Delhi, Chandigarh, and Amritsar to the Jammu Railway Station. Recently, the Katra Railway Station has come up with a train that connects it directly with Delhi.

How to reach Vaishno Devi:

Serving as the base camp for the pilgrims of Vaishno Devi, Katra is the only place until which the modern vehicles can reach. There is a distance of about 16-17 km from Katra to Vaishno Devi that can be covered either by foot or by the help of ponies and palkis. Recently, the government has introduced a method of reaching from Katra to Vaishno Devi by helicopter, to make it easy for the elderly people and the disabled ones to reach early.

Katra to Vaishno Devi on Palkis, Ponies, and on foot:

The entire distance of 12-13 km is definitely hard and tiring to cover on foot. However, most of the pilgrims prefer this way entirely out of devotion, claiming that it would clear their minds. Despite having a method of reaching from Katra to Vaishno Devi by helicopter, most of the pilgrims prefer on food to keep their minds and heart clear as they walk the majestic path of reaching the shrine of Mata Vaishno Devi.

Nevertheless, there are always pilgrims who have some health problems and others who are overweight to be unable to walk the entire distance. Such pilgrims usually take the help of palanquins i.e. palkis and ponies to reach the shrine at the earliest. However, one has to keep in mind that they would require a lot of effort to get down the hill on a pony than get up. Hence, they need to make wise decisions as to which side they would like to walk. That being said, you would also need some porters who are called ass Pithus to carry your luggage all the way to Vaishno Devi. They also carry some small children who are not in a position to get on the pony and light weighted old people who cannot manage a pony. These services are all provided to make it easy for the pilgrim to reach Vaishno Devi shrine.

All these services are maintained by a municipal committee who issue cards to the service providers. These cards tend to get renewed often to make sure the pilgrims are getting the best services that are offered in the area. So they are advised to make sure they check the card twice before availing the services of the Pithus. All the rates to the rides are fixed and available on various signboards and hence anything over the fixed rates is not advised to be paid. However, you can always provide refreshments or food for the pithus if you wish to. Besides, make sure to hire a pony, palanquin or a pithu at the starting of the tour rather than at last to make it easy for you.

Katra to Vaishno Devi by Helicopter:

Easiest and the quickest way to reach Vaishno Devi, these helicopter services have been proven to be a great help to the pilgrims. Brought into action by the Shri Mata Vaishno Devi Shrine Board, these helicopter rides come at INR 1,077 per passenger, and take you to the shrine in time as less as five minutes. Each helicopter has a maximum place for five passengers, the tickets of which should be purchased separately.

This helicopter ride starts at the foothills of Katra and will drop you at Sanjhichatt from where you can head towards the holy shrine. You can book the tickets for the same either online or on the spot.
